Arrivals in a unversity advising office during the week of registration are known to follow a Poisson distribution with an average of 4 people arriving each hour:

a. What is the probability that exactly 4 people will arrive in the next hour?

b. What is the probability that exactly 5 people will arrive in the next hour?

Solution

a)

Note that the probability of x successes out of n trials is          
          
P(x) = u^x e^(-u) / x!          
          
where          
          
u = the mean number of successes =    4      
          
x = the number of successes =    4      
          
Thus, the probability is          
          
P (    4   ) =    0.195366815 [answer]

b)

Note that the probability of x successes out of n trials is          
          
P(x) = u^x e^(-u) / x!          
          
where          
          
u = the mean number of successes =    4      
          
x = the number of successes =    5      
          
Thus, the probability is          
          
P (    5   ) =    0.156293452 [answer]
